Golly Gee Whiz is a fun and frolicking family musical based on the classic Judy Garland and Mickey Rooney films of the 1930's. It is 1939 and even the town of Happyville is depressed, especially the kids. But what can a group of kids do to change the town's economy? "Hey, kids let's put on a show!" says Mickey. "I know my father's got a barn!" exclaims Judy. They are sure it will be such a great show that folks will come from miles around to see it, and re-establish Happyville as the bustling town that it once was. Program Fees
This summer musical program has a $10 application fee and $325 tuition fee for over 120 contact hours over 7 weeks.
Why are there fees for a NORD program?
CCL receives no direct funding through the New Orleans Recreation Department. Funds generated from tuition fees are applied directly to the cost of putting on the show. Tuition covers only 1/5 of the cost per student. Our fundraising efforts through ticket sales and program ad donations help cover a portion of the remaining costs. CCL works very hard to secure additional funding through grants. CCL could not operate without all of these funding sources. CCL strives to keep the tuition low to allow for participation by low to moderate income families.
